About ITBM

The business layer under IT operations.

ITBM (IT Business Management) — increasingly branded as Strategic Portfolio Management (SPM) — is where IT connects to business planning: portfolio prioritization, project execution, financials, and application-portfolio strategy.

The value of ITBM on ServiceNow is integration: portfolio decisions link to running projects, projects link to real IT work (change, incident, run cost), and financials tie to actual asset + operational spend.

VanPaulTek delivers ITBM in mid-to-large IT organizations where the CIO needs a real portfolio view — not another PMO spreadsheet — and where financial accountability requires accurate cost data flowing from ITSM/ITAM/ITOM.

Common pitfalls

The traps we see every project.

Honest warnings from many deliveries — the mistakes that cost time, money, and adoption. These aren't in vendor guides.

!

Portfolio without demand pipeline

Why it fails: Portfolio starts with active projects; ignores new demand. Portfolio governance = rear-view mirror.

Do this instead: Demand → Portfolio → Project lifecycle in one platform. Prioritization from intake.

!

Financial model without ITSM/ITAM data

Why it fails: Cost model built on estimates = inaccurate chargeback = business units reject the numbers.

Do this instead: Real cost data from ITSM (labor), ITAM (licenses), ITOM (cloud). Integration is mandatory.

!

APM inventory without capability model

Why it fails: Flat app list = can't decide what to rationalize. TIME analysis needs business context.

Do this instead: Business capability model overlaid on app inventory. Rationalization decisions become strategic.

!

Waterfall-only PPM in an Agile org

Why it fails: Force-fit waterfall to Agile teams = paperwork PMs hate + missed sprint context.

Do this instead: Support both. Waterfall for capital projects; Agile for product teams. One platform, two methods.

!

Chargeback without communication + alignment

Why it fails: Chargeback lands as a surprise = business units revolt = political noise.

Do this instead: Showback first (visibility). Chargeback after alignment + methodology agreement.

!

Executive dashboards showing operational data

Why it fails: Exec dashboards buried in operational metrics = execs stop opening them.

Do this instead: Exec-specific views: strategic KPIs, trends, exceptions. Operational drill-down separate.

!

Financial model too complex to maintain

Why it fails: Multi-layer allocation with 50 rules = only one person understands it = single point of failure.

Do this instead: Financial model with documentation + governance. Simplify where you can.

!

APM populated once, then abandoned

Why it fails: Application landscape changes; inventory goes stale within 12 months. Rationalization decisions on stale data.

Do this instead: APM inventory refresh workflow. Ownership + quarterly review. Continuous relevance.

!

Resource management without honest capacity

Why it fails: Optimistic capacity + realistic demand = perpetual over-allocation = burned-out people, missed deadlines.

Do this instead: Realistic capacity model (70-80% of theoretical). Honest demand. Say no to more work when full.

FAQ

Questions we hear often.

SPM vs ITBM — which name? +

ServiceNow has largely rebranded ITBM as SPM (Strategic Portfolio Management). Same product family, updated positioning. We deliver both.

Can ITBM replace our existing PMO tool (Clarity / MS Project Server)? +

Often yes. The advantage on ServiceNow is integration with the rest of the platform — portfolio decisions tied to real operational data.

How does Financial Management get accurate cost data? +

Integration to ITAM (asset costs), ITOM (cloud costs), ITSM (support labor), and ERP (invoices). Configured cost models allocate to business units + services.

APM — does it show application dependencies? +

APM inventory can leverage Service Mapping (from ITOM) for real dependency data. Combined view is powerful for rationalization decisions.

How long does ITBM implementation take? +

Foundation ITBM (Portfolio + Project + basic Financial): 4–6 months. Full ITBM with APM + full financial model: 6–12 months.

Does ITBM support Agile teams? +

Yes. Agile Development includes epics, stories, sprints, boards. Portfolio-to-team traceability is a first-class capability.
